According to the Council of Supply Chain Management, supply chain


management, also referred to as logistics, plans, implements, and controls the
efficient flow and storage of goods, services, and related information from the
point of origin to the point of consumption in order to meet customers'
requirements.

The components of a typical supply chain management are customer service,


demand forecasting, distribution communications, inventory control, material
handling, order processing, parts and service support, plant and warehouse site
selection (location analysis), purchasing, packaging, returned goods handling,
salvage and scrap disposal, traffic and transportation, and warehousing/storage.

Management Positions

Job Title: Supply Chain Manager


Job Description: Manages all supply chain logistics functions, such as production
planning, material procurement, inventory control, rate setting, outsourcing,
vendor selection, and distribution.
Average Salary*: Less than one year of experience- $60,703
1-4 years of experience- $58,864

Job Title: Freight Rate Specialist


Job Description: Determines the most economically appropriate domestic and
international freight rates on incoming and outgoing materials and products
based on analysis of tax rates, freight classifications, delivery schedules, and
deadlines.
Average Salary*: Less than one year of experience- $43,971
1-4 years of experience- $45,267
